Objectives
The primary objective of this study is to evaluate the correlation between **cortical neuro-inflammation** quantified by Positron Emission Tomography (PET) using [18F]DPA-714 and genetic determinants of C4 expression in patients with schizophrenia and healthy volunteers. This is clinically relevant as it may provide insights into the pathophysiological mechanisms underlying schizophrenia, potentially leading to improved diagnostic and therapeutic strategies.
Secondary objectives include:
- Assessing the correlation between cortical and subcortical markers in Magnetic Resonance Imaging (MRI), PET using [18F]DPA-714 neuro-inflammation markers, and genetic determinants of C4 expression in patients with schizophrenia and healthy volunteers.
- Evaluating the correlation between cortical neuro-inflammation and peripheral inflammation biomarkers, such as cytokine levels, C-reactive protein (CRP), and lipid anomalies.
- Investigating the correlation between cortical neuro-inflammation and clinical determinants of inflammation.

Efficacy
Efficacy in this clinical trial will be assessed by evaluating the level of **microglial activation** in the brain using Positron Emission Tomography (PET) with [18F]DPA-714. This primary endpoint will be compared between groups based on the genotype of C4, weighted by the ancestral haplotype that carries it. Secondary endpoints include regional cortical thicknesses determined via anatomical MRI, and parameters of subcortical brain connectivity derived from diffusion MRI, such as fractional anisotropy, and resting functional MRI, such as functional connectivity. These will also be compared between groups according to the C4 genotype. Additionally, lipid abnormalities (cholesterol, serum triglycerides), blood glucose, peripheral markers of inflammation (CRP, cytokines), and clinical parameters (abdominal tension, abdominal girth) will be correlated with the level of microglial activation measured in PET.
Inclusion and Exclusion Criteria
Inclusion Criteria
- Male or Female, aged from 18 to 55, patients with schizophrenia diagnostic according to DSM-5 and presenting HLA 8.1 AH haplotype (8.1 AH+) or presenting no HLA 8.1 AH haplotype ( (8.1 AH-)
- Male or Female healthy controls aged from 18 to 55 matched regarding age, sex, HLA/C4 according to patients (8.1 AH+ or 8.1 AH-).
- Having Efficient Contraception for women of reproductive age ( contraception will be considered effective from the moment the patient declares the use of an oral contraceptive, the presence of an IUD other than copper ones, a diaphragm or a contraceptive implant, or the completion of a tubal ligation or sterilization by Essure process)
- Be able to understand research objectives and procedures
- Be affiliated with or be a beneficiary of a social security scheme
- Genetic criterion: TSPO genotype allowing tracer fixation (90% of subjects)
- Have signed a free and informed consent
Exclusion Criteria
- Progressive chronic inflammatory disease (rheumatic, digestive, autoimmune)
- Known hypersensitivity to radiopharmaceutical ([18F]DPA-714 or one of the excipients)
- History of severe renal or liver failure
- Contraindication to MRI : pacemaker or neurosensory pacemaker or implantable defibrillator; clip on an aneurysm or clip on a vascular malformation of the brain; ferromagnetic intraocular or cerebral foreign body; prosthesis or ferro-metallic objects or fragments mobilizable magnetic; cochlear implants; peripheral stimulator; ventriculoperitoneal neurosurgical bypass valves; permanent eye or lip makeup. Automatic injection device type insulin pump, blood glucose sensor
- Claustrophobia
- Current pregnancy, breastfeeding
- Person refusing to be informed of a significant health finding discovered in the research
- Participation in research or management of a pathology with ionizing radiation exposure as part of a nuclear medicine examination (PET, SPECT, NM) in the year prior to or during the exclusion period of another research
- Person deprived of liberty by administrative or judicial decision
- Adult subject to legal protection (guardianship of a tutor, or safeguard of justice)
- For healthy volunteers only : Pathology or history of Axis 1 psychiatric pathology investigated by the validated French version of the MINI (Mini International Neuropsychiatric Interview) questionnaire
